Analysis

The most recent figure for general government final consumption expenditure in Papua New Guinea is -0.8%, measured in 2004.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 210.0% on the previous year and up 95.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, general government final consumption expenditure in Papua New Guinea peaked at 32.0% in 1996 and was at its lowest, -18.9%, in 1994.

Papua New Guinea ranks 150th of 174 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Final consumption expenditure is expenditure on goods and services by resident institutional units for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. General government FCE includes all government current expenditures for purchases of goods and services (including compensation of employees), and most expenditures on national defense and security, but excludes government military expenditures that are part of government capital formation. This indicator denotes the percentage change over each previous year of the constant price (base year 2015) series in United States dollars.
